<p>A non-zero dispersion shifted optical fiber (NZDSF) includes a central core, an inner cladding, and an outer cladding. The central core has an outer radius r 1 and a maximum refractive index difference Dn 1 with respect to the outer cladding. The inner cladding includes a first intermediate cladding and a buried trench. The first intermediate cladding has an outer radius r 2 and a refractive index difference Dn 2 with respect to the outer cladding. The buried trench has an outer radius r 3 , a width W 3 , and a negative refractive index difference Dn 3 with respect to the outer cladding. In some embodiments, the inner cladding includes a second intermediate cladding having an outer radius r 4 and a refractive index difference Dn 4 with respect to the outer cladding. For a radius of curvature of 30 millimeters at a wavelength of 1625 nanometers, the optical fiber typically exhibits bending losses of about 0.5 dB/100 turns or less. At a wavelength of 1550 nanometers, the optical fiber's effective area is typically about 95 µm 2 or greater.</p> |
